Bihar polls: EC issues notification for 1st phase

In the first phase due Oct 21, polls will be held in 47 of 243 assembly constituencies.
The last date for filing nominations is Oct 4 and one can withdraw one"s name until Oct 7. The filing of nomination papers by candidates began Monday itself.
Polling would be held for Simri Bakhtiarpur and Mahishi between 7 am and 3 pm and for others between 7 am and 5 pm.
Among the constituencies going to polls in the first phase are flood-prone Kosi and Mithila.
The six-phase Bihar election will take place on Oct 21 (47 assembly constituencies), Oct 24 (45 constituencies), Oct 28 (48 constituencies), Nov 1 (42 constituencies), Nov 9 (35 constituencies) and Nov 20 (26 constituencies).
